Since mechanically...besides speed, there is not much difference between
a regular VCR and Time lapse, and since it stops and automatically
rewinds, look into to intermittent tape end sensors. Must be sending
that signal to the micro..since mechanical problems would only stop the
unit, and not also make it go into rewind.

Just a guess.

I don't normally service these but a customer brought in a Sony time
lapse
VCR, model # SVT168 that they claim would normally record for about a
week
in time lapse mode, but now it only records for about an hour, then
stops
and rewinds. They have tried it with several tapes to rule out a
defective
tape. I have no experience on these and no service manual or other
documentation so if anyone has anything to offer it would be
appreciated. I
am just now setting it up to begin recording so this is all I know at
this
point.
